🚀 How to Become a Dietitian / Nutritionist

Actionable next steps to start your journey in this career path:

  • Complete RD program
  • Pass RD exam
  • Obtain state licensure

What is the average salary for a Dietitian / Nutritionist?+

The average salary for a Dietitian / Nutritionist is $68,000 per year. Entry-level positions start around $52,000, while experienced professionals can earn up to $92,000 annually. Salaries vary based on location, experience, and employer.
